By Ed Tibbetts | Tuesday, April 29, 2008 |

U.S. Rep. Bruce Braley, D-Iowa, has joined the majority of his colleagues and formed a Leadership PAC.

The political action committee is aimed at electing like-minded candidates, a spokesman, Jeff Giertz, said Monday.

Braley, a freshman lawmaker, is calling the new fundraising vehicle the Bringing Leadership Back PAC. The name’s initials match his own. Braley’s middle name is Lowell.

A survey released last week by Citizens for Responsibility and Ethics in Washington, D.C., said at least 232 House members have acknowledged forming Leadership PACs, which are so-named because they had been used primarily by party leaders.

Rep. Phil Hare, D-Ill., has already formed a Leadership PAC.

He did so last month, calling it People Helping Illinois Lead, or PHIL PAC.

Giertz wouldn’t say how much money Braley’s PAC intended to raise. But Braley has shown himself to be an able fundraiser, particularly with labor unions and lawyers. Giertz said the PAC’s donor base would likely be similar to his own campaign committee.

Braley is co-chairman of the House Democrats’ Red to Blue effort, which seeks to elect Democrats to Republican-held seats.

He also is seeking a spot on the House Energy and Commerce Committee.

Braley filed papers with the Federal Election Commission to form the PAC on April 8. Its treasurer is Rob Tully, former chairman of the Iowa Democratic Party and a longtime activist from Des Moines.
